Default [Q] Disabling voodoo weird problem?

I disabled voodo using disable_voodoo zip file. But everytime I reboot, I got stuck at the Samsung Vibrant screen. I have to press the combination of vol + power buttons to get back to froyo. Anyone has encountered this problem? Is it safe for me to flash again or I have to odin to stock then flash?

Has Linda told you conversion to rfs is successful? Check in your Voodoo folder in root and make sure you have a blank folder named disable-lagfix in it. If so reboot again and see what happens. If not put it in there and reboot.
